it is amazing country and probably some fantastic flying, but very difficult, especially winter time, mountain obscuration problems, ice, etc...

also to fly up there you need to take a survival course and certanl things are required to be carried on the plane at all times, things not in the standard regs. (survival gear) if you lose an engine you're in the middle of literally nowhere. It'll make you a great pilot though
